Taking this into consideration, Rey was my assistant for 8 years in my counselling sessions. His role was to help me notice people’s emotions through his behavior. This way, we were able to easily talk about the story behind those emotions. This happened because dogs in general communicate through energy and they respond positively when humans are calm and ferm.
So, humans need to control their emotions, especially the ones that lead to poor energy like fear and anxiety and have to look in their inner selves for those emotions that can help them balance. Life with Rey was really hard. All those who came to visit him agreed with this statement. And do you know what made it so hard? It was his presence. Rey was like a mirror. He told you how and who you were. He “spoke” about your fears and joys.
When you felt you’re about to cry but you didn’t, he came and showed you that it was ok to do so, when you were angry and about to scream, he came and showed you that… all your feelings are just that: feelings. They are neither good or bad. They just exist. So, this is what Rey did: He highlighted the fact that you are being a human with feelings that are natural.
